
Lead Architect: AI enablement
JPMorgan Chase10 hours ago
Responsibilities
- Administer and scale GitHub Copilot and Claude Code across the enterprise, including provisioning, policy enforcement, and usage analytics.
- Develop custom Copilot Skills and agent configurations that encode domain knowledge and team workflows.
- Drive adoption of approved AI-assisted engineering practices and establish standards for validating AI-generated outputs.
- Apply software development lifecycle tools and AI-assisted automation to improve engineering productivity and automation value.
- Design and provision reliable, compliant cloud infrastructure using Terraform and AWS services.
- Develop internal tooling, automation pipelines, and self-service portals for AI developer tool adoption.
- Develop, review, debug, and maintain secure, high-quality production code.
- Build dashboards and metrics pipelines tracking AI tool usage, productivity impact, and cost optimization.
- Identify opportunities to automate recurring issue remediation and improve operational stability.
- Author ADRs, C4 diagrams, and reference architectures; chair architecture review boards; mentor engineers; and influence technical strategy.
Requirements
- Formal training or certification in software engineering concepts and at least five years of applied experience.
- Hands-on experience delivering system design, application development, testing, and operational stability.
- Backend development experience with Python and/or Java.
- Experience leading the effective use of approved AI-assisted software development tools and validating outputs for correctness, performance, and security.
- Understanding of responsible AI practices, data sensitivity, secure input/output handling, resiliency, and security expectations.
- Experience coaching engineers on safe and compliant adoption of AI-assisted development practices.
- Understanding of LLM developer tools, context management, RAG patterns, and responsible AI guardrails.
- Experience with CI/CD pipelines including Jenkins and Spinnaker and with automation frameworks.
- Familiarity with Docker, Kubernetes/EKS, and serverless architectures.
- Practical cloud-native experience and understanding of the software development lifecycle.
- Knowledge of application resiliency, security, and agile methodologies.
- Preferred experience designing and scaling GitHub Copilot, Copilot Enterprise, and Copilot Extensions deployments across large developer populations.
- Preferred experience with MCP servers, Copilot Extensions/Skills, RAG pipelines, and multi-agent orchestration.
- Preferred experience with AI governance, prompt-injection defense, data-leak prevention, content filtering, model routing, and audit/telemetry patterns.
- Preferred architecture leadership experience, including ADRs, C4 diagrams, reference architectures, architecture review boards, mentoring, and technical strategy.

About JPMorgan Chase
JPMorgan Chase provides consumer and commercial banking, payments, credit card, wealth management, and corporate and investment banking services to individuals, businesses, institutions, and governments. The public company (NYSE: JPM) earns revenue from interest, fees, trading, and asset management across operations in more than 100 markets. Headquartered in New York City with roots dating to 1799, it serves retail customers and prominent corporate and government clients through brands including Chase and J.P. Morgan.
